Motorizing Your Telecentric Zoom 100
The Optem® Telecentric Zoom 100 can be specified as a DC motorized zoom, or as the Stepper-Motor Controlled E-Iris T-Zoom 100.
All Upper Zoom Modules may be selected with an integral DC or Stepper Motor system that is actuated with Qioptiq Imaging Solutions drivers.
E-Iris Stepper Motor Model
The T-Zoom 100 can be specified in motorized
configurations that facilitate computerized control of the Zoom
function. The Stepper Motor permits discrete movement in fine
increments (“steps”). A Hall-Effect
(magnetic) Homing Sensor is standard on the T-Zoom 100 Stepper
Motor model, which provides a “zero” position for repeating location.
This permits pre-programming of setups for multiple work pieces.
E-Iris Stepper Motor Controller
The Stepper Driver is designed to operate the Stepper Motors (zoom and
iris) concurrently. Manual operation is available through the use of a
“rocker” switch. RS232 operation is implemented through a serial port
and a Windows GUI. Software is provided for use with Windows 9X, 2000,
XP or NT. The Optem® T-Zoom 100
utilizes a unique Stepper Motor Driver designed to control the E-Iris version. This configuration
controls both zoom position the internal
iris position.
Connections are made with DB-25 and DB-9 Pin Cables which are both
included with the Stepper Driver. The DB-25 Pin Connector Cable plugs
directly into the separate Junction Box which splices the individual
six position RJ Modular connectors on the motor and sensor to the
Cable. A Wall Transformer is required and must be ordered separately;
110V/60 Hz or 230V/50 Hz. Note: In the case of the 230V Wall
Transformer, you must select either a U.K. or Euro Power Cord.
OEM E-Iris Stepper Motor Board
All connections are identical to the T-Zoom 100 E-Iris Stepper Motor
set-up. The use of an OEM Board replaces the Stepper Driver box. The
OEM Board has all connections onboard and is available with a code library for modification of functions. Windows 9X/NT
compatible software is available for downloading here.

DC Motor Models
A DC Motor Driver must be used to drive the DC motorized versions of
the T-Zoom 100. DC Motors allow continuous movement throughout the zoom
range.
Ports in the back of the Motor Driver accept the zoom motorized
function. In addition, a Wall Transformer is required and must be
ordered separately; 110V/60Hz or 230V/50Hz.
